How to convert mmhg to kilopascals
Multiply the value by 0.1333223684.
kPa = mmHg × 0.1333223684Example: 10 mmHg = 1.3332 kPa.
mmHg to Kilopascals conversion table
| mmHg (mmHg) | Kilopascals (kPa) |
|---|---|
| 1 mmHg | 0.1333 kPa |
| 2 mmHg | 0.2666 kPa |
| 3 mmHg | 0.4 kPa |
| 4 mmHg | 0.5333 kPa |
| 5 mmHg | 0.6666 kPa |
| 10 mmHg | 1.3332 kPa |
| 15 mmHg | 1.9998 kPa |
| 20 mmHg | 2.6664 kPa |
| 25 mmHg | 3.3331 kPa |
| 50 mmHg | 6.6661 kPa |
| 100 mmHg | 13.3322 kPa |
